H-Bridge multi-level technology drives with perfect sine wave output, fully integrated packages, advanced HMI controls, and remote monitoring capabilities for motors from 300 HP to 12,000 HP.
SIRCO and INOSYS series with breaking capacities up to 750 VDC per pole, visible contacts with arc fault containment, and UL 98B/98C certification for safe power isolation.
DIRIS B and Digiware systems with Class 0.2 accuracy, Modbus RTU communication, plug & play installation, and compatibility with building management systems for comprehensive energy monitoring.
ACCULINE DCT-C solid-core residual current transformers with Type A precision, high immunity integral winding, and customizable transformation ratios for 36 to 630 A per phase applications.
RMS series with 100 kA breaking capacity, IP2X finger protection, compact 45-mm format, built-in fuse melting indicators, and simultaneous multipolar breaking for complete circuit isolation.

Medium voltage soft starters provide smooth stepless motor acceleration, reducing mechanical stress on driven equipment and electrical system stress during startup. They offer comprehensive motor protection, Class E2 load break compliance with bypass and isolation contactors, and full voltage emergency backup starting for continuous operation. These features extend equipment life, reduce maintenance costs, and ensure reliable operation in critical industrial applications.
